Tue May 14 09:30:38 2024 UTC (34d)
vte3: update to 0.76.1.

Improve HOMEPAGE.

No changelog provided.


(wiz)
diff -r1.77 -r1.78 pkgsrc/x11/vte3/Makefile
diff -r1.11 -r1.12 pkgsrc/x11/vte3/PLIST
diff -r1.28 -r1.29 pkgsrc/x11/vte3/distinfo
diff -r1.1 -r1.2 pkgsrc/x11/vte3/hacks.mk

cvs diff -r1.77 -r1.78 pkgsrc/x11/vte3/Makefile (expand / switch to unified diff)

--- pkgsrc/x11/vte3/Makefile 2024/04/07 07:35:29 1.77
+++ pkgsrc/x11/vte3/Makefile 2024/05/14 09:30:38 1.78
@@ -1,25 +1,24 @@ @@ -1,25 +1,24 @@
1# $NetBSD: Makefile,v 1.77 2024/04/07 07:35:29 wiz Exp $ 1# $NetBSD: Makefile,v 1.78 2024/05/14 09:30:38 wiz Exp $
2 2
3DISTNAME= vte-0.74.2 3DISTNAME= vte-0.76.1
4PKGNAME= ${DISTNAME:S/vte/vte3/} 4PKGNAME= ${DISTNAME:S/vte/vte3/}
5PKGREVISION= 2 
6CATEGORIES= x11 5CATEGORIES= x11
7MASTER_SITES= ${MASTER_SITE_GITHUB:=GNOME/} 6MASTER_SITES= ${MASTER_SITE_GITHUB:=GNOME/}
8GITHUB_PROJECT= vte 7GITHUB_PROJECT= vte
9GITHUB_TAG= ${PKGVERSION_NOREV} 8GITHUB_TAG= ${PKGVERSION_NOREV}
10 9
11MAINTAINER= pkgsrc-users@NetBSD.org 10MAINTAINER= pkgsrc-users@NetBSD.org
12HOMEPAGE= https://www.gnome.org/ 11HOMEPAGE= https://wiki.gnome.org/Apps/Terminal/VTE
13COMMENT= Terminal widget with improved accessibility and I18N support 12COMMENT= Terminal widget with improved accessibility and I18N support
14LICENSE= gnu-lgpl-v2 13LICENSE= gnu-lgpl-v2
15 14
16PKGCONFIG_OVERRIDE_STAGE= post-configure 15PKGCONFIG_OVERRIDE_STAGE= post-configure
17PKGCONFIG_OVERRIDE+= output/meson-private/vte-2.91.pc 16PKGCONFIG_OVERRIDE+= output/meson-private/vte-2.91.pc
18 17
19USE_TOOLS+= msgfmt pkg-config bash 18USE_TOOLS+= msgfmt pkg-config bash
20USE_LANGUAGES= c c++ 19USE_LANGUAGES= c c++
21 20
22USE_CXX_FEATURES+= c++20 21USE_CXX_FEATURES+= c++20
23 22
24# GTK4 widget not yet needed in pkgsrc. 23# GTK4 widget not yet needed in pkgsrc.
25MESON_ARGS+= -Dgtk4=false 24MESON_ARGS+= -Dgtk4=false
@@ -33,25 +32,26 @@ MESON_ARGS+= -Dvapi=false @@ -33,25 +32,26 @@ MESON_ARGS+= -Dvapi=false
33CONF_FILES+= ${PREFIX}/share/examples/profile.d/vte.sh \ 32CONF_FILES+= ${PREFIX}/share/examples/profile.d/vte.sh \
34 ${PKG_SYSCONFDIR}/profile.d/vte.sh 33 ${PKG_SYSCONFDIR}/profile.d/vte.sh
35 34
36CONF_FILES+= ${PREFIX}/share/examples/profile.d/vte.csh \ 35CONF_FILES+= ${PREFIX}/share/examples/profile.d/vte.csh \
37 ${PKG_SYSCONFDIR}/profile.d/vte.csh 36 ${PKG_SYSCONFDIR}/profile.d/vte.csh
38 37
39MAKE_DIRS+= ${PKG_SYSCONFDIR}/profile.d 38MAKE_DIRS+= ${PKG_SYSCONFDIR}/profile.d
40 39
41PYTHON_FOR_BUILD_ONLY= tool 40PYTHON_FOR_BUILD_ONLY= tool
42REPLACE_PYTHON= src/*.py 41REPLACE_PYTHON= src/*.py
43 42
44.include "options.mk" 43.include "options.mk"
45.include "../../devel/meson/build.mk" 44.include "../../devel/meson/build.mk"
 45.include "../../archivers/lz4/buildlink3.mk"
46.include "../../converters/fribidi/buildlink3.mk" 46.include "../../converters/fribidi/buildlink3.mk"
47.include "../../devel/glib2/buildlink3.mk" 47.include "../../devel/glib2/buildlink3.mk"
48.include "../../devel/gobject-introspection/buildlink3.mk" 48.include "../../devel/gobject-introspection/buildlink3.mk"
49.include "../../devel/pango/buildlink3.mk" 49.include "../../devel/pango/buildlink3.mk"
50.include "../../devel/pcre2/buildlink3.mk" 50.include "../../devel/pcre2/buildlink3.mk"
51.include "../../devel/zlib/buildlink3.mk" 51.include "../../devel/zlib/buildlink3.mk"
52.include "../../lang/python/tool.mk" 52.include "../../lang/python/tool.mk"
53.include "../../security/gnutls/buildlink3.mk" 53.include "../../security/gnutls/buildlink3.mk"
54.include "../../x11/gtk3/buildlink3.mk" 54.include "../../x11/gtk3/buildlink3.mk"
55.include "../../mk/pthread.buildlink3.mk" 55.include "../../mk/pthread.buildlink3.mk"
56.include "../../mk/termcap.buildlink3.mk" 56.include "../../mk/termcap.buildlink3.mk"
57.include "../../mk/bsd.pkg.mk" 57.include "../../mk/bsd.pkg.mk"

cvs diff -r1.11 -r1.12 pkgsrc/x11/vte3/PLIST (expand / switch to unified diff)

--- pkgsrc/x11/vte3/PLIST 2024/01/07 02:14:16 1.11
+++ pkgsrc/x11/vte3/PLIST 2024/05/14 09:30:38 1.12
@@ -1,30 +1,30 @@ @@ -1,30 +1,30 @@
1@comment $NetBSD: PLIST,v 1.11 2024/01/07 02:14:16 gutteridge Exp $ 1@comment $NetBSD: PLIST,v 1.12 2024/05/14 09:30:38 wiz Exp $
2bin/vte-2.91 2bin/vte-2.91
3include/vte-2.91/vte/vte.h 3include/vte-2.91/vte/vte.h
4include/vte-2.91/vte/vtedeprecated.h 4include/vte-2.91/vte/vtedeprecated.h
5include/vte-2.91/vte/vteenums.h 5include/vte-2.91/vte/vteenums.h
6include/vte-2.91/vte/vteglobals.h 6include/vte-2.91/vte/vteglobals.h
7include/vte-2.91/vte/vtemacros.h 7include/vte-2.91/vte/vtemacros.h
8include/vte-2.91/vte/vtepty.h 8include/vte-2.91/vte/vtepty.h
9include/vte-2.91/vte/vteregex.h 9include/vte-2.91/vte/vteregex.h
10include/vte-2.91/vte/vteterminal.h 10include/vte-2.91/vte/vteterminal.h
11include/vte-2.91/vte/vtetypebuiltins-gtk3.h 11include/vte-2.91/vte/vtetypebuiltins-gtk3.h
12include/vte-2.91/vte/vtetypebuiltins.h 12include/vte-2.91/vte/vtetypebuiltins.h
13include/vte-2.91/vte/vteversion.h 13include/vte-2.91/vte/vteversion.h
14lib/girepository-1.0/Vte-2.91.typelib 14lib/girepository-1.0/Vte-2.91.typelib
15lib/libvte-2.91.so 15lib/libvte-2.91.so
16lib/libvte-2.91.so.0 16lib/libvte-2.91.so.0
17lib/libvte-2.91.so.0.7400.2 17lib/libvte-2.91.so.0.7600.1
18lib/pkgconfig/vte-2.91.pc 18lib/pkgconfig/vte-2.91.pc
19libexec/vte-urlencode-cwd 19libexec/vte-urlencode-cwd
20share/examples/profile.d/vte.csh 20share/examples/profile.d/vte.csh
21share/examples/profile.d/vte.sh 21share/examples/profile.d/vte.sh
22share/gir-1.0/Vte-2.91.gir 22share/gir-1.0/Vte-2.91.gir
23share/glade/catalogs/vte-2.91.xml 23share/glade/catalogs/vte-2.91.xml
24share/glade/pixmaps/hicolor/16x16/actions/widget-vte-terminal.png 24share/glade/pixmaps/hicolor/16x16/actions/widget-vte-terminal.png
25share/glade/pixmaps/hicolor/22x22/actions/widget-vte-terminal.png 25share/glade/pixmaps/hicolor/22x22/actions/widget-vte-terminal.png
26share/locale/ab/LC_MESSAGES/vte-2.91.mo 26share/locale/ab/LC_MESSAGES/vte-2.91.mo
27share/locale/am/LC_MESSAGES/vte-2.91.mo 27share/locale/am/LC_MESSAGES/vte-2.91.mo
28share/locale/an/LC_MESSAGES/vte-2.91.mo 28share/locale/an/LC_MESSAGES/vte-2.91.mo
29share/locale/ang/LC_MESSAGES/vte-2.91.mo 29share/locale/ang/LC_MESSAGES/vte-2.91.mo
30share/locale/ar/LC_MESSAGES/vte-2.91.mo 30share/locale/ar/LC_MESSAGES/vte-2.91.mo

cvs diff -r1.28 -r1.29 pkgsrc/x11/vte3/distinfo (expand / switch to unified diff)

--- pkgsrc/x11/vte3/distinfo 2024/01/07 02:14:16 1.28
+++ pkgsrc/x11/vte3/distinfo 2024/05/14 09:30:38 1.29
@@ -1,12 +1,12 @@ @@ -1,12 +1,12 @@
1$NetBSD: distinfo,v 1.28 2024/01/07 02:14:16 gutteridge Exp $ 1$NetBSD: distinfo,v 1.29 2024/05/14 09:30:38 wiz Exp $
2 2
3BLAKE2s (vte-0.74.2.tar.gz) = 41cc1d323a5587e595108f8f6c55c6760feb9f19ebb4d9147875736279492be2 3BLAKE2s (vte-0.76.1.tar.gz) = c1af4bf20df1442c75f24a9a19172b12ae233a8384090cfea0ec968af38ff453
4SHA512 (vte-0.74.2.tar.gz) = 3ccc35c08f0af1a9ba0699969d34ccc39ac28d1929c82fefe36133812ee6df9e3a3a0fd0e636aed6cf81f5b2b5b5cd345a8cb01c8a3a213edf6bc32eda03e208 4SHA512 (vte-0.76.1.tar.gz) = 9c5d6e994428803e64200aa0db6fa50e670436d9e6e7310f2430e98deefe4aebfb7c8a13f46dc5f44fcff7dc706f94d51adff54d4cba95876e4cd2bb3e2513ac
5Size (vte-0.74.2.tar.gz) = 633135 bytes 5Size (vte-0.76.1.tar.gz) = 711380 bytes
6SHA1 (patch-meson.build) = 95cc6aea622e7f6ae991f337667b37bf0b9864bf 6SHA1 (patch-meson.build) = 95cc6aea622e7f6ae991f337667b37bf0b9864bf
7SHA1 (patch-src_app_app.cc) = 2548e01629aa563595387328638a52a5616ff0bd 7SHA1 (patch-src_app_app.cc) = 2548e01629aa563595387328638a52a5616ff0bd
8SHA1 (patch-src_dumpkeys.c) = 102f24d7404d46b13194f3431d0a864d480e5da7 8SHA1 (patch-src_dumpkeys.c) = 102f24d7404d46b13194f3431d0a864d480e5da7
9SHA1 (patch-src_meson.build) = a8e159688fb36e4cfac40249e279a670c9c6cda8 9SHA1 (patch-src_meson.build) = a8e159688fb36e4cfac40249e279a670c9c6cda8
10SHA1 (patch-src_mev.c) = b38dc42e02a8d5fa1e579349319f0b8c8b31dbce 10SHA1 (patch-src_mev.c) = b38dc42e02a8d5fa1e579349319f0b8c8b31dbce
11SHA1 (patch-src_pty.cc) = 5c4f98c9170be550742d24b00f175f3a9c832d80 11SHA1 (patch-src_pty.cc) = 5c4f98c9170be550742d24b00f175f3a9c832d80
12SHA1 (patch-src_widget.cc) = cbc8b715b21248996bfb7c6abe355c5f4e510539 12SHA1 (patch-src_widget.cc) = cbc8b715b21248996bfb7c6abe355c5f4e510539

cvs diff -r1.1 -r1.2 pkgsrc/x11/vte3/hacks.mk (expand / switch to unified diff)

--- pkgsrc/x11/vte3/hacks.mk 2022/09/24 07:46:31 1.1
+++ pkgsrc/x11/vte3/hacks.mk 2024/05/14 09:30:38 1.2
@@ -1,10 +1,10 @@ @@ -1,10 +1,10 @@
1# $NetBSD: hacks.mk,v 1.1 2022/09/24 07:46:31 nia Exp $ 1# $NetBSD: hacks.mk,v 1.2 2024/05/14 09:30:38 wiz Exp $
2 2
3.include "../../mk/bsd.fast.prefs.mk" 3.include "../../mk/bsd.fast.prefs.mk"
4 4
5.if !empty(MACHINE_PLATFORM:MNetBSD-*-aarch64*) 5.if ${MACHINE_PLATFORM:MNetBSD-*-aarch64*}
6# pty.cc:(.text+0x18): undefined reference to `__aarch64_ldadd4_acq_rel' 6# pty.cc:(.text+0x18): undefined reference to `__aarch64_ldadd4_acq_rel'
7# https://bugzilla.redhat.com/show_bug.cgi?id=1830472 7# https://bugzilla.redhat.com/show_bug.cgi?id=1830472
8PKG_HACKS+= no-outline-atomics 8PKG_HACKS+= no-outline-atomics
9CFLAGS.NetBSD+= -march=armv8-a -mno-outline-atomics 9CFLAGS.NetBSD+= -march=armv8-a -mno-outline-atomics
10.endif 10.endif